Understanding Insomnia vs. Difficulty Falling Asleep: What's the Difference?

Quality sleep is vital for our overall health and well-being. However, for many, achieving restful sleep can be challenging, leading to concerns and questions about sleep-related issues. Two common terms often used interchangeably are "insomnia" and "difficulty falling asleep." While they share some similarities, they represent distinct sleep experiences that affect individuals differently.

What is Insomnia?

Insomnia is a complex sleep disorder characterized by persistent difficulty falling asleep, staying asleep, or experiencing non-restorative sleep despite having the opportunity to do so. Individuals with insomnia often grapple with prolonged periods of sleeplessness, lasting for weeks, months, or even longer. This sleep disorder often takes a toll on daily life, causing fatigue, irritability, mood disturbances, and impaired cognitive function.

Understanding Difficulty Falling Asleep

On the other hand, occasional difficulty falling asleep might occur due to various factors such as stress, environmental changes, or temporary disruptions in routine. Unlike insomnia, these instances of struggling to fall asleep are transient and typically linked to specific situations or brief periods. Individuals experiencing occasional difficulty falling asleep may find it easier to return to a regular sleep pattern once the underlying cause resolves.

Distinguishing Between the Two

The primary differentiation between insomnia and occasional difficulty falling asleep lies in the persistence, severity, and impact on one's life. Insomnia tends to be chronic, significantly affecting daily functioning, while sporadic difficulty falling asleep may be isolated incidents without prolonged repercussions.
